本文深度评测了Git版本控制工具,全面解析了其使用方法。首先介绍了Git的基本概念和特点,然后详细讲解了Git的安装和配置过程。文章详细介绍了Git的基本操作,包括创建仓库、添加文件、提交更改等。文章还介绍了一些高级功能,如分支管理、冲突解决等。通过本文的介绍,读者可以全面了解Git版本控制工具的使用方法,并能够熟练地运用在实际项目中。
在软件开发的世界中,版本控制是一个至关重要的工具,它帮助我们跟踪代码的变化,管理不同的开发阶段,以及协调团队成员的工作,在众多的版本控制工具中,Git无疑是最受欢迎和广泛使用的一种,作为一个主机评测专家,我将在这篇文章中深入探讨Git版本控制的特性,优点,以及如何有效地使用它。
让我们来了解一下Git的基本概念,Git是一个分布式版本控制系统,这意味着每一个开发者的电脑上都有一个完整的代码库,可以在本地进行大部分的版本控制操作,而不需要依赖于中央服务器,这种分布式的特性使得Git在处理大型项目时具有极高的效率和灵活性。
Git的主要特性包括分支管理,暂存区,和合并冲突解决,分支管理是Git最强大的功能之一,它允许开发者创建多个独立的开发线,每个分支都可以独立地进行开发和测试,而不会影响到主分支的稳定性,暂存区则是Git的另一个重要特性,它允许开发者选择性地提交代码变更,而不是一次性提交所有的更改,这对于大型项目的管理非常有用,因为它可以避免因为一次大的代码变更而导致的版本混乱,Git提供了一套强大的合并冲突解决机制,可以帮助开发者轻松地解决不同分支之间的代码冲突。
Git的优点主要体现在以下几个方面:Git的分布式特性使得它在处理大型项目时具有极高的效率和灵活性,Git的分支管理功能使得开发者可以并行地进行开发,大大提高了开发效率,Git的暂存区和合并冲突解决机制使得代码的管理和维护变得更加简单和高效,Git的开源和社区支持也是其受欢迎的重要原因,开发者可以从社区中获得大量的学习资源和技术支持。
尽管Git具有这么多的优点,但是要有效地使用它并不是一件容易的事情,Git的学习曲线相对较陡峭,尤其是对于新手来说,理解Git的概念和操作可能需要一些时间,Git的复杂性也使得在使用过程中可能会出现各种问题,如合并冲突,提交错误等,对于新手来说,建议先从简单的项目开始,逐步熟悉Git的使用。
Git是一个非常强大和灵活的版本控制工具,它为软件开发提供了一种全新的工作方式,尽管学习和使用Git需要一些时间和努力,但是一旦掌握了它,你将会发现它为你的开发工作带来了极大的便利和效率。
在未来的主机评测中,我将继续深入探讨Git以及其他版本控制工具的使用技巧和最佳实践,帮助开发者更好地理解和使用这些工具,提高他们的开发效率和质量,敬请期待我的下一篇文章,我们将一起探索Git的更多可能性。